Summary

Integrated crop-livestock systems (ICLS) can be productive, sustainable, and climate-resilient agricultural systems compared to specialized and intensive systems. This review explores the beneficial traits and contributions of ICLS to food security, social and economic benefits, and resilience, and proposes strategies to adopt ICLSs in low-, medium-, and high-income countries. Currently, global food security faces two main challenges. First, one in nine people do not have sufficient protein and energy in their diet, of those 50% are smallholder subsistence farmers and 20% are landless families in the low-and medium-income countries (LMICs). Regional applicability

Whilst the review focuses primarily on low- and medium-income country contexts, the soil health and environmental sustainability principles are transferable to United Kingdom farming. However, the food security and smallholder subsistence contexts differ markedly; UK applicability is principally in the climate resilience, soil carbon sequestration, and reduced chemical input pathways, particularly for mixed or organic farming systems.

Outcomes reported

The review examined how integrated crop-livestock systems (ICLS) contribute to food security, nutritional outcomes (food consumption score, household dietary diversity), social and economic benefits, climate resilience, and environmental sustainability compared to specialised intensive systems. It identified adoption challenges and proposed policy and institutional strategies for successful ICLS implementation across income country contexts.
